Latest Patents
One of his latest patents is focused on a type 1 interferon neutralizing FC-fusion protein and its use. This invention relates to a dimer-type polypeptide that includes an interferon receptor fragment or an antibody Fc fragment. The type 1 interferon neutralizing FC-fusion protein effectively blocks the binding between type 1 interferon and its receptor, demonstrating an excellent ability to inhibit the signaling and biological activities of interferon. This innovation holds promise for treating diseases mediated by type 1 interferon.
Another significant patent involves an antibody that binds specifically to ECL-2 of claudin 3 and its functional fragments. This invention is aimed at cancer cell detection, diagnosis, imaging, and treatment. The antibody includes a characteristic CDR sequence that enhances its effectiveness in these applications, including its use in antibody-drug conjugates (ADCs) and CAR-expressing immune cells.
